Marianne Fassbind has been commenting on events in the Swiss economy for over 25 years. She is familiar with the communication challenges involved in management and strategy changes and in crisis situations that can damage a company’s reputation. As a member of investment committees and as a trustee of pension funds, the pension market is also one of her core areas of expertise. Thanks to her many years of experience as a member of the Board of Directors and Chairwoman of the Audit Committee of a listed Swiss company, she is familiar with the various communication mechanisms of the Board of Directors and management and is familiar with financial reporting and capital market transactions. As the former Chief Financial Officer of the city of Rapperswil, she is also familiar with the specifics of politics and administration. Marianne Fassbind holds a Master’s degree in Business Administration and Economics from the University of Zurich (lic.oec.publ.).
